Carnival is not stupid...

 

Carnival may not be stupid, but I CAN'T possibly imagine the passengers and crew are comfortable right now:

 

www.sailwx.info/shiptrack/shipposition.phtml?call=3ETA8

====

Carnival Magic

Last reported at 2012-Aug-07 20:00 UTC. Time now 2012-Aug-08 01:44 UTC.

Position N 19°42' W 081°54'.

Wind from 110 at 36 knots (41.5 mph)

Waves 3.5 meters (11 feet), 10 second period

=====

 

11' seas, wind @ 36 knots (41.5 mph) from east/southeast (110) - ship heading directly into the wind @ 20 kts (23 mph). Apparent wind is approx 65 mph!!! Forget going out on the balcony (or the deck). It's like a dog putting their head out the window in a car. And the 11' seas? I know the ship has stabilizers and 11' seas are nothing to a 1000' ship -- but can this be comfortable?
